A Field Guide for the Transition from the Classroom to the Real World

Most college graduates leave school with knowledge, ambition, and a degree. What many don't have is a practical understanding of how careers are actually built, how organizations really work, and how to navigate the transition from the classroom to the real world.

In They Can't Eat You!, executive leader Rod Keller draws on more than four decades of experience leading organizations ranging from startups to multibillion-dollar global companies. Through stories, observations, and practical lessons, he shares the insights he wishes someone had given him at the beginning of his own career.

This is not a book about finding a job. It is a field guide for building a career, earning trust, making better decisions, understanding leadership, and navigating the realities of professional life.

Whether you're a college student, recent graduate, young professional, or the parent of someone entering the workforce, They Can't Eat You! provides practical wisdom that can help turn uncertainty into confidence and potential into opportunity.

About the Author

Rod Keller is a business executive, entrepreneur, and leadership mentor with more than four decades of experience building and leading organizations ranging from startups to multibillion-dollar global enterprises.

Throughout his career, he has held senior leadership positions with companies including Dell, Toshiba, Linksys, Siemens, Segway, and AYRO, serving in roles spanning sales, marketing, operations, and chief executive leadership. He has led organizations across North America, Europe, Asia, and Latin America and has spent much of his career helping people grow into successful leaders.

A Distinguished Alumnus of Texas State University and a member of the McCoy College of Business Hall of Honor, Rod has long been passionate about helping students bridge the gap between academic success and professional success.

They Can't Eat You! grew out of lessons learned over a lifetime of business experience and a desire to give young professionals the practical guidance he wishes someone had shared with him at the beginning of his own career.
